Olive trees are very sensitive to over irrigation and will not perform well in waterlogged soils. Waterlogged soil, often a result of poor drainage, causes poor soil aeration and root deterioration and can lead to the death of olive trees (Beede and Goldhamer 1994). Trees in saturated soils are more susceptible to varying weather conditions and soil borne pathogens such as phytophthora and verticillium.
